The 2016 SPEARS Southwest Tour Series championship will be made up of nine points paying events, the season will open and close at The Bullring at Las Vegas Motor Speedway on April 9th and November 19th respectively.

 

$5,000 TO WIN – A record minimum of $5,000 will be awarded to the winner of each race in 2016. The minimum winner’s payout in 2015 was $3,000.

 

DEFENDING CHAMP – 2015 SPEARS Southwest Tour Series champion, Jacob Gomes will defend his title in 2016. Gomes was the 2010 series Rookie-of-the-Year.

 

SPEARS FREQUENT FLYER PROGRAM CONTINUES – It’s one of the best rewards programs in all of short track racing, the “SPEARS Frequent Flyer Program” will award teams a minimum $1,000 for starting each SPEARS Southwest Tour Series main event after they have competed in just three consecutive series races.

 

ROOKIES – A strong contingent of rookies are eligible to contend for the 2016 Rookie-of-the-Year title; Christian McGhee, Trevor Huddleston, Andre Prescott, Mathew Meech, Austin Reed, Brian Richardson, and Buddy Shepherd.

 

NEW TRACK FOR THE SERIES – For the first time in series history, the SPEARS Southwest Tour Series will travel to the 1/3-mile progressive banked Tucson Speedway. The track made famous by ESPN’s Winter Heat Series.

 

SPEED51 MPD – A new award for 2016 will be the Speed51.com Most Popular Driver award. Speed51 will conduct a fan vote later this summer, to decide who the SPEARS Southwest Tour Series Most Popular Driver will be for 2016.

 

TRACKS – The 2016 SPEARS Southwest Tour Series will visit six tracks in nine races; two stops at the Bullring, two stops at Irwindale Speedway, two stops at Kern County Raceway, one stop at Madera Speedway, one stop at Redwood Acres Raceway and once at the series newest venue, Tucson Speedway.

 

 

2015 TOP FIVE DRIVERS:

 

Champion: Jacob Gomes – Gomes hopes to bring the momentum that carried him to the 2015 championship into 2016, as his defends his title.

 

2nd: Greg Voigt – With the addition of a new baby girl to his family, Voigt may limit his 2016 to select events in the NTS #29 Chevrolet.

 

3rd: Parker Stephens – Stephens recently relocated to Bakersfield, from his Olympia, Washington home, to be closer to NTS Motorsports for 2016.

 

4th: Ryan Cansdale – Winner of the 2015 series finale in Las Vegas, Cansdale from Laguna Beach, CA will have a new car for 2016.

 

5th: Carlos Vieira – Vieira has teamed up with Campbell Motorsports to race the entire Spears Southwest Tour Series schedule, with teammate Derek Thorn.
